The main issue with this game is that most of the time you won't know what you're doing or where you're supposed to go. Also, there is no reverse or backward move, so instead there is a ducking move that has no place in this game, as it serves no purpose. Jumping around isn't always used here and there is practically nothing you can do in this game that you can do in the other Sonic titles, namely bopping on top of objects to receive more rings or getting smacked by an enemy. When the rain comes pouring down, it's even worse as you appear to skid all over the place and losing total control. And your attempts to jump over flat polygonal walls will prove futile, as collision detection seems to present itself in places you can't afford to risk having obstacles in the way.

Speaking of camera angles, you control three different views but there is hardly any difference between them! And how about that big black border surrounding the screen as you shrink the size from full to small? Why couldn't they have made it an actual window under Windows? As well, the speed is not as fast as Sonic should be even though the frame rate isn't totally bad. Unfortunately, the background fades in with obvious trepidation while the camera angles start to produce headaches or disorientation. The animation on the other hand is semi-smooth. The graphics overall are just not good enough. It also has a horrible-looking map along with the smudged text and numbers on the screen. Unfortunately, the game suffers from missing special effects and details like dynamic lighting, gouraud shading, transparency and motion trailing. The rain and snow effects on the other hand are pretty interesting and appropriately fashioned as big bubbles for a sort of cartoon look.
